**Business Technology Integrators (BTI)** is a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) with more than 25 years of experience delivering innovative IT solutions to the Federal Government. We are committed to excellence, innovation, and supporting mission-critical programs that serve our nation. We are seeking an experienced Federal Sales Representative with a minimum of five years of successful sales experience within the federal contracting space. The ideal candidate brings a proven track record of exceeding revenue targets, winning competitive bids, and building long‑term relationships across federal agencies. This role requires deep knowledge of the federal procurement lifecycle, strong capture skills, and the ability to navigate complex acquisition environments. * * * **Key Responsibilities** - Drive revenue growth by identifying, qualifying, and closing opportunities with federal agencies and prime contractors. - Leverage 5+ years of federal sales experience to develop strategic account plans and expand agency penetration. - Maintain a demonstrated history of meeting or exceeding annual sales quotas. - Lead capture efforts, including opportunity shaping, teaming strategies, and competitive positioning. - Collaborate with proposal, technical, and pricing teams to deliver compliant, compelling bids. - Build trusted relationships with contracting officers, program managers, and acquisition stakeholders. - Track opportunities through SAM.gov, agency forecasts, GWACs, IDIQs, and other procurement vehicles. - Provide accurate pipeline forecasts and maintain CRM documentation. - Represent the company at federal industry days, conferences, and agency briefings. * * * **Required Qualifications** - **5+ years of federal sales, business development, or capture management experience.** - **Documented history of achieving or surpassing sales targets** in the federal market. - Strong understanding of FAR/DFARS and federal procurement processes. - Experience selling to civilian, DoD, or intelligence agencies. - Excellent communication, negotiation, and relationship‑building skills. - Ability to manage long sales cycles and complex acquisition pathways. - Proficiency with CRM systems and pipeline management.
